3. Argos

Argos, as one of the UK's most trusted and well-established retailers, has a policy of price matching that guarantees its customers get the best price for their money. Argos is also a firm that values transparency and trust, promoting feedback from customers to create an enduring relationship with its customers.

Previously referred to as Green Shield Stamps, Argos started trading in 1973. The company is best known for its traditional high street catalogue stores where customers filled out an order form with the catalogue numbers of their desired items. Customers could also make use of the Quick Pay kiosk to pay for their purchases and then collect them from the storeroom.

Since Sainsbury's purchased the company, a number of Argos standalone stores have been converted into Sainsbury's Click and Collect points. The company operates a network that has more than 650 stores in England, Wales, and Northern Ireland.

6. Home Bargains

Home Bargains, a UK discount retailer, has 506 stores in the UK that offer branded general merchandise for low prices. Tom Morris founded it in 1976 in Liverpool. Morris reported that he started his business with a bank overdraft.

The company is known for providing top brands at low prices. Customers can find a variety of toiletries, cleaning supplies and pantry staples such pasta, baked beans rice, and more. The chain also has a mix of fresh fruit and vegetables.

When you shop at Home Bargains, keep in mind that their stock is constantly changing. Home Bargains claims that the biggest stores are usually restocked before 7am, so it's best to shop early. Shoppers can determine the current status of an item by checking the price tag. It will be marked either REG or one.

7. Marks and Spencer

M&S is a major department retailer in the United Kingdom. The company offers a wide range of clothing, furniture, and home products under its own private-label brands. The food division is an important component of the company's operations.

M&S has a long history of emphasizing quality, especially in regards to customer service. It was one of the first retailers in the early 20th century to permit customers to return items they did not want and receive cash back.

M&S has opened many new stores over the past few years. In the past year alone, jejucordelia.com the retailer opened new or renovated stores in Purley Way, Croydon, White Rose Centre, Leeds, Liverpool ONE and Stockport. Each new Marks and Spencer location is designed with families from the local area in mind. They offer market-style food halls and free parking, among other amenities.
